In a formula for a parabola what do h and k stand for?

In the formula for calculating a parabola the letters h and k stand for the location of the vertex of the parabola. The h is the horizontal place of the vertex on a graph and the k is the vertical place on a graph.


What is the formula for a parabola?

The general form is y = ax2 + bx + c where a b and c are constants and a is not 0

How do you find the zeros in a parabola?

If the equation of the parabola isy = ax^2 + bx + c then the roots are [-b +/- sqrt(b^2-4ac)]/(2a)

How do you do the Quadratic formula?

The general form of a quadratic equation is ax^2+bx+c=0. The quadratic formula is used to find the x intercepts of a parabola. It goes like this: x=(-b+or-the (square root of b^2-4ac))/2a. What is the equation for the axis of symmetry of a parabola?

x=-b/2a [negative B over 2A]
